Truly unique property, set in a beautiful location with elevated loch views and good size gardens. This family home is presented in walk-in condition and offers spacious open plan living. The extensive accommodation comprises modern open plan breakfasting kitchen/lounge and mezzanine viewing gallery, dining area, 4 double bedrooms, 1 en-suite, family bathroom, WC and Games Room within the garage. The property further benefits from a hot tub with lit enclosure down a stone staircase, LPG central heating, double glazing, outside laundry room, parking for multiple vehicles, sizeable outdoor space with mature gardens and several decked areas at various levels around the property. Presently run as a very successful/lucrative holiday let with 5 star reviews on Airbnb. Broadband, 4G and digital television are available.

Location
Minard is ideally located on the shores of Loch Fyne on the A83. midway between Inveraray and Lochgilphead. The village of Furnace 3 ½ miles north has a local shop and post office, primary school and health centre. Lochgilphead 13 miles to the south has a range of amenities and shops, including a supermarket, primary and secondary schools, hospital and leisure centre. Inveraray 12 miles to the north, with its famous castle and jail, offers a number of independent shops and a supermarket.

A short distance from the property are the renowned Crarae National Trust gardens. The area offers many outdoor pursuits including walking, sailing, fishing, golfing and horse riding. Minard is also served by bus service which provides easy access to Glasgow city centre, Glasgow airport and Campbeltown on the Kintyre peninsula.
